About the Composer: John Wasson
John Wasson has built a distinguished career as both a composer and conductor, with particular expertise in wind band literature. His works span orchestral, chamber, and band settings, earning recognition for their craftsmanship and accessibility to performers at various levels.
Why we love this
The brass fanfare opening commands immediate attention and sets a festive tone that never wavers. Wasson's orchestration balances virtuosity with musicality, allowing the band to shine while the integration of beloved carols feels organic rather than tacked on.
What to expect
The piece radiates festive grandeur from its first measure. The brass fanfare blazes with confidence and brightness, then gracefully gives way to the warmth and familiarity of the carols. Throughout, the orchestration feels celebratory without ever becoming sentimental.
Who it's for
Advanced concert bands seeking a concert opener with immediate impact and broad appeal. Directors programming holiday concerts will find this rewarding for strong ensembles that can handle both the technical demands of the fanfare writing and the expressive control required in the lyrical carol sections.
How to get the most out of it
- Establish clarity in the opening fanfare by having brass players mark dynamic peaks and releases in rehearsal; crisp articulation here sets the energy for the entire piece.
- Balance the carol sections carefully so that the melody lines sing above the accompaniment without drowning out inner voices that support harmonic movement.
- Work the ensemble's awareness of sectional cutoffs and releases, particularly in transitions between the fanfare material and carol statements.
How to use it
Open a holiday concert with this work to establish a strong, energetic start that engages the audience immediately. Its 3:45 duration makes it an ideal anchor for a concert segment built around traditional Christmas material, or pair it with contrasting holiday selections that emphasize different moods.
Skills your students will build
- Precision in rapid brass articulation and ensemble response
- Balancing melody and accompaniment across full ensemble textures
- Phrasing and shaping in familiar melodic material
- Sectional coordination in transitional passages
